Chapter1. Introduction -- Chapter2. Overview of the EIS System -- Chapter3. Kalakalan 20 Projects -- Chapter4. Projects in Environmentally Critical Areas -- Chapter5. Environmentally Critical Projects -- Chapter6. Monitoring, Enforcement and Permits -- Chapter7. Environmental Guarantee Fund .
The Philippine Environmental Impact Statement (EIS) System requires all government agencies. government-owned or controlled corporations and private companies to prepare an environmental impact assessment for any project or activity that affects the quality of environment.
